
Middleback Range is a vast locality in South Australia's Eyre Peninsula, extending from the coastline of Spencer Gulf in the east to the western end of the Middleback Range. Established in 2013, it encompasses an area of approximately 1,291.88 km², with a population of just three residents. The region is characterized by its remote landscapes, including conservation zones and coastal waters. The Lincoln Highway traverses the locality, connecting it to nearby areas. Notably, the Middleback Range is renowned for its rich iron ore deposits, which have been a significant source for Australia's iron and steel industry since 1915.
